She-Hulk’s Feud With Titania Continues In New Clip

A new clip from She-Hulk: Lawyer was released hours before the next episode was released on Disney Plus.

She-Hulk: Lawyer is on its sixth episode with three more coming after this week in the nine-episode season. Last week’s episode focused on a legal battle between Jennifer Walters and supervillain Titania over use of the She-Hulk trademark. The feud between the two began in the first episode, when Titania crushed an audience and Jennifer transformed into She-Hulk to defeat her.

She-Hulk eventually won the trademark case after it was proven in court that although she didn’t like the name at first, she accepted it. Titania versus She-Hulk again?

Despite last week’s Daredevil tease, the show could still focus on the storyline with Titania in tomorrow’s episode based on the latest clip Marvel released. In the clip, Jennifer and Titania met at a wedding, and tensions are still high after their second court battle. You can watch the clip from this week’s episode below.
